about

"The lead off track of my very first album! It all started with a different title I had floating around "The Victoria Principal". I figured it'd be a song about aliens coming to earth and turning everybody into air-headed models (I've since discovered that Ms. Principal is actually a very smart and talented woman.) Anyway, around that time I was reading about Edie Sedgewick the Warhol superstar and noticing all the East Village girls copping that look. So, out with Victoria and in with Edie and the song was born." - Lach
